Owensboro to Warsaw is 171.7 miles and takes about 3 hours 22 minutes via I 64 and I 71, with a fuel budget near $27 and enough daylight to finish in a day. This drive stays within Kentucky, transitioning from the Southeast region. It's a straightforward, highway-focused journey that's ideal for a single day trip. Given its relatively short duration and budget-friendly fuel cost, you'll find plenty of flexibility for when you want to start and how often you'd like to stop.

This route is predominantly a highway-focused drive, with 93% of the journey on interstates like I 64 and I 71. You'll encounter a longest stretch of 64.5 miles on I 64, offering a consistent pace for a significant portion of the trip. While the majority is interstate cruising, the transition to US 60 near the end might introduce a slightly different feel as you approach your destination. Expect a smooth, efficient drive for most of the 171.7 miles.
